Luca Guadagnino’s Artificial stars Andrew Garfield as OpenAI CEO Sam Altman during the five-day period when Altman was fired and rehired in November 2023. First look images dropped September 1. World premiere: New York Film Festival, October 5.

The studio that said no

Amazon MGM originally had the film - then dropped it in June 2026, weeks after Amazon announced a $50 billion partnership with Altman’s OpenAI. Critics called that timing suspicious. Amazon called it business. Neon picked the movie up instead.

So now a film about corporate chaos at the center of the AI boom arrives through an indie distributor after the streaming giant with an OpenAI checkbook walked away. You cannot write that sentence without smiling.

The cast is almost a meme lineup

Garfield plays Altman. Ike Barinholtz plays Elon Musk. Monica Barbaro is Mira Murati. Yura Borisov is Ilya Sutskever. Cooper Hoffman, Jason Schwartzman, Chris O’Dowd round it out. Written by Simon Rich. It is either brilliant satire or accidental documentary depending on how seriously you take Silicon Valley theater.
